Knockhill BSB: Kent returns to action after punctured lungs

Former Moto3 World Champion Danny Kent will return to Bennetts British Superbike action this weekend after he suffered punctured lungs in a crash at Donington.

The Buildbase Suzuki rider, who was also concussed in the spill, is not in any pain after the break and is hoping to rekindle the form he showed at the Leicestershire track.

“The first week or so after Donington I felt short of breath but that’s improved and I’m not in any pain now, which is obviously good and I’m feeling ready to go,” said Kent.

“Naturally I was disappointed not to finish the weekend at Donington, but it was the best I’d felt on the bike this season, despite two crashes.

“At Knockhill this weekend we’ll just do our thing, focus on our own pace during practice and hopefully have a solid weekend.”
